Job Summary
We are seeking a motivated and customer-focused Cash 4 Cars Sales Associate to join our dealership team. This role is responsible for purchasing vehicles directly from customers, evaluating vehicle conditions, negotiating offers, and ensuring a smooth and positive selling experience. The ideal candidate is comfortable building relationships, negotiating deals, and working in a fast-paced sales environment. Previous automotive buying or appraisal experience is a plus but not required.
Key Responsibilities
- Meet with customers interested in selling their vehicles to the dealership.
- Conduct vehicle walkarounds and gather information regarding vehicle condition, history, and ownership.
- Present and negotiate competitive purchase offers based on dealership guidelines and market conditions.
- Explain the vehicle selling process and answer customer questions professionally.
- Complete required paperwork and ensure accurate documentation for vehicle purchases.
- Follow up with leads generated through online inquiries, phone calls, and dealership marketing efforts.
- Build rapport with customers and deliver exceptional customer service throughout the transaction.
- Work closely with management and inventory teams to acquire quality pre-owned vehicles.
- Meet or exceed monthly acquisition and performance goals.
- Maintain compliance with company policies and state regulations regarding vehicle purchases and title processing.
